HUB International Limited, a North American leader in the insurance industry, is hiring an Accounting Manager. This newly created position will focus on mitigating business risks by ensuring business units are in compliance with GAAP, corporate policies, contractual agreements, and external regulations. The Accounting Manager will work under the direction of the VP, Canada Divisional Controller and will collaborate with internal and external auditors and management teams across the company.
This position is a hybrid role located in Woodbridge or Oakville, ON.
Expected salary range $95,000 to $120,000. Other benefits include extended health benefits, disability insurance, RRSP matching, paid‑time‑off benefits, eligible bonuses, and commissions for some positions.
